Podróż autobusem: wady i zalety
Zalety podróżowania autobusem
Autobus to najlepszy wybór, aby dostać się do miejsc, które nie mają połączenia koleją ani samolotami. Sieć autobusów obejmuje często prawie cały kraj, a ich trasy są dobrze ugruntowane.
W przeciwieństwie do podróży samolotem, a czasami koleją, podróż autobusem nie wymaga przybycia na dworzec autobusowy z dużym wyprzedzeniem. Odprawa, nawet na trasach międzynarodowych, nie zajmuje dużo czasu. Limity bagażu są zazwyczaj bardzo przyjazne dla podróżujących, a opłata za dodatkowy bagaż, jeśli ustalono limity, zwykle nie jest bardzo wysoka.
Bilety autobusowe mogą być tańsze w porównaniu z biletami lotniczymi lub szybkimi pociągami. Zawsze istnieje wybór klas biletów dla wszystkich kieszeni. Tańsze standardowe opcje mogą być nieco wolniejsze i nie oferują najwyższego komfortu, ale są akceptowalne i doprowadzą Cię do celu. Na dłuższych trasach toalety lub przystanki toaletowe oraz przekąski, woda, a czasami kosmetyki i koce są prawie zawsze wliczone w cenę.
Jeśli jesteś gotowy wydać więcej, niektóre autokary klasy VIP oferują fotele porównywalne z klasą biznes w samolocie z szerokimi, miękkimi rozkładanymi siedzeniami, kocami, mniejszą liczbą pasażerów i wieloma innymi dodatkami, które uczynią Twoją podróż przyjemną.
Wady podróżowania autobusem
Nowsze terminale dla autobusów międzymiastowych są bardzo często zlokalizowane poza miastem, w pobliżu większych autostrad, aby autobusy mogły omijać miejskie korki. Niestety, może to również stwarzać dodatkowe wyzwania dla podróżnych. Dojazd do takiego terminala może być problematyczny, ponieważ w niektórych destynacjach obowiązują ograniczenia dotyczące wjazdu samochodów na terminal i trzeba będzie skorzystać ze specjalnych przewoźników, aby się tam dostać. Powoduje to wyższe koszty, ponieważ ceny mogą być zawyżone. Oblicz dodatkowy czas również wtedy gdy podróżujesz w godzinach szczytu, zwłaszcza jeśli nie znasz sytuacji na drodze w punkcie początkowym.
Autobusy to prawdopodobnie środek transportu, który kursuje częściej niż pociągi czy samoloty. Są one w dużym stopniu uzależnione od sytuacji drogowej, która czasami może być nieprzewidywalna – wypadków, robót drogowych, objazdów itp. Dotyczy to zwłaszcza podróży w weekendy, w szczycie sezonu lub w święta państwowe. Należy o tym pamiętać i nie planować ciasnych połączeń.
Podróż na niektórych trasach lub w najpopularniejszych okresach może wymagać wcześniejszej rezerwacji. Pamiętaj, że nie zawsze jest możliwe stawienie się na dworcu autobusowym i wskoczenie do następnego autobusu – bilety mogą być wyprzedane, więc odpowiednio zorganizuj swoją podróż.

Before getting this bus we read a big range of review and I was feeling quite anxious for the journey but it was much better than expected. It is very important that you read all the instructions and arrive at the bus terminal at least 2 hours before the bus leaves to secure your seat. we got there over 2 hours before and managed to get a bottom bed. we saw people trying to arrive 30 minutes before the bus left and they were not allowed to get on. you can adjust the seats so can be sitting up or lying down. they aren’t the biggest beds but they are satisfactory. we got handed a bottle of water and there was good AC and a small toilet on board. for the first part of the journey there were lots of people sat/laid down in the aisles (who had been picked up on the way) which made it hard to go to the toilet but was comforting to know there was a toilet as a lot of the reviews we read stated there was not one. we got the us that left vientiane on a tuesday.
we left around 5:15 (bus was due to leave at 5:30 but i guess it left early as was full) and the first stop was 9pm where you could get dinner. we then got to the border at 12.30am and the bus was turned off so it did get very very hot without the AC. at 6am they woke us up and we all got off the bus with our bags to get ready for the border crossing (which opened at 6:50). nothing is really explained but the process was pretty simple if you just follow people. as a stamp fee you had to pay (so make sure you have some cash!) we paid in kip, one of the staff gave us dong to pay the stamp worker and then we were given our change back in kip. we paid 50,000 kip each but speaking to others doing the crossing it seemed they were charged more because they didn’t have the right money.
we also read reviews about the staff being rude, we did not experience this. we did witness a fair few westerners being quite rude to the staff, which was understandably met with similar behaviour. but we were friendly to the staff and they were friendly back
once we crossed the border, which took around 3 hours. we drove untill 12 and then stopped an hour for lunch. after we drove a few more hours and actually arrived in hanoi a bit earlier than expected
the beds had curtains and personal AC. there was a TV but i didn’t test that. there was a reading light per bed but i personally found this too bright so didn’t use it.
i would definitely recommend this bus, as i said the journey was much better than i expected.

Communication is incredibly poor throughout the entire journey, from arriving at the bus station to reaching the final destination.
There is no issue with not speaking English, but passengers should be informed in advance about the stops, how the immigration process works, etc. This was very bad.
• The bus departed at 5:30 p.m., half an hour earlier than scheduled.
• The dinner stop took place at 9:30 p.m. and lasted half an hour.
• The bus arrived at the border at 1:00 a.m., turned off, and you are woken up at 6:30 a.m. to prepare for immigration. It makes no sense to sleep on the roadside while the bus is stopped.
• At immigration, you must take all your belongings, including your suitcase or backpack from the luggage compartment. No one explains this properly, everyone is confused, and you have to take everything out so the bus can be inspected by customs.
• Then you stop for lunch around 11:30 a.m., which is only the second stop. Bring plenty of food for the trip, if possible, so you don’t have to eat at the stops.
• Finally, our stop was in Ninh Binh. The driver stopped on the highway next to the bus station; we got off onto the asphalt, and the assistant took our backpacks out and placed them on the road. Before we could pick them up, the bus had already left.

It was better that I expected. I've read all the reviews before and was expecting something worse. The bus left on time. It's was Wednesday so the bus didn't have a toilet or outlets to charge phones. We didn't experience racism, we were just sitting in front of the bus when they called us and we got on. The seats were pretty comfortable and sleapable. There were 2 seats together and then one - on the side, so couples could sleep next to each-other. The driver knew a few English words but even without it we could have basic communication about stops and border crossing. The driver was not very friendly, but it was okay. The second driver was more attentive and helped us to search for lost headphones. The first toilet stop was in 2-3 hours at approximately 9 PM and the drivers yellled "toilet" so it was easy to understand. I recommend taking this change because there were no toilet stops until 8AM when we reached the border. The toilets in Laos side of the border were manageable, no paper though so make sure to have it. Also, make sure you don't put on the clothes you don't want to get dirty, because the border crossing was muddy. We had passports and Vietnamese E-Visa so there were no problems crossing the border. At first we went to Laos border and they checked our e-visas. Then we walked like 3-4 minutes and got to the Vietnamese side, took bags from our bus and got also checked for our passports and e-visas as well as bags. No queue and no extra fee. After that, we walked again for 4-5 minutes and stopped at a covered area (like a bus stop) after the barrier, where we got picked by our bus. We didn't have to walk a lot at all. The whole proess took us 1-1.5 hours. We stopped to eat at 1:30-2PM (there was a toilet there) and then didn;t stop anymore. At 5PM, we echnaged busses because our bus had to be repaired and got a bus with 3 rows with separate beds. We got to Hanoi 1.5 hours later. The roads were a bit bumpy in Laos, but got better in Vietnam. But the driver honked very frequently in Vietnam (apparently, that's normal in Vietnam). Overall, it was pretty good for such a long drive. Nothing to be scared of.

Overall very good ride. I‘ve experienced none of all the bullying behavior against Western people described in some reviews. Very kind staff but unable to speak English, so it‘s more of a gesture-based communication :)
Vientiane-Hanoi: Arrived at the border around 2.30 am, took a rest until the border opens, paid 10k Kip tip to the Lao staff and 50k Kip to the Vietnamese staff at immigration. Everything worked well having the eVisa in advance. No visa on arrival available. One guy had the wrong border crossing checkpoint to enter Vietnam in his eVisa, so he paid about 2M Dong to the Vietnamese staff to get in. Didn’t need any Dong at the border, I could pay everything in Kip. Bus was comfortable and we arrived only with a delay of 1-2 hours. Hard to tell if I‘d do it again bc it‘s a very long ride in the end but that‘s what you pay for I assume. Good job!
